Public Administration at Tarleton State University

If you plan to study public administration, take a look at what Tarleton State University has to offer and decide if the program is a good match for you. Get started with the following essential facts.

Tarleton is located in Stephenville, Texas and approximately 14,016 students attend the school each year. Of the 2,760 students who graduated with a bachelor’s degree from Tarleton State University in 2021, 4 of them were public administration majors.

Tarleton Public Administration Master’s Program

45% Women
41% Racial-Ethnic Minorities*
During the 2020-2021 academic year, 22 public admin majors earned their master's degree from Tarleton. Of these graduates, 55% were men and 45% were women. Nationwide, master's degree programs only see 41% men graduate in public admin each year. Tarleton does a better job at serving the male population as it supports 13% more men than average.

Careers That Public Admin Grads May Go Into

A degree in public admin can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for TX, the home state for Tarleton State University.

Occupation Jobs in TX Average Salary in TX
General and Operations Managers 195,730 $125,870
Managers 20,710 $122,130
Transportation, Storage, and Distribution Managers 11,390 $105,320
Social and Community Service Managers 5,370 $72,560
Chief Executives 5,260 $239,680
